Located just 3 miles from Mount Rushmore, this Keystone vacation rental is the perfect home base for your stay in South Dakota. 'Grizzly Gulch Cabin' features a main cabin and 2 detached guest cabins with a total of 3 bedrooms and 1 bathroom. Spend your days sightseeing, exploring Keystone’s many historic spots, or hiking in the Black Hills National Forest. After your adventures, return to the rental to enjoy a family barbecue on the patio or a relaxing evening on the screened porch.
LOCAL ATTRACTIONS: 1880 Train - Keystone Depot (2 miles), Mount Rushmore National Memorial (3 miles), Big Thunder Gold Mine (3 miles)
OUTDOOR ADVENTURE: Black Hills National Forest (surrounding area), Black Hills Aerial Adventures (3 miles), Rush Mountain Adventure Park (8 miles), Custer State Park (19 miles), Wind Cave National Park (28 miles)
RAPID CITY (~23 miles): Dinosaur Park, The Journey Museum & Learning Center, South Dakota School of Mines & Technology, restaurants, breweries, shopping, events
AIRPORT: Rapid City Regional Airport (31 miles)
